180302 - 퍼블릭 클라우드용 Apigee Edge 출시 노트

Apigee Edge 문서를 보고 있습니다.
Apigee X 문서로 이동하세요.
정보

2018년 3월 20일 화요일, Google은 퍼블릭 클라우드용 Apigee Edge의 새 버전을 출시하기 시작했습니다.

Private Cloud 고객: 이 클라우드 출시 버전이 Private Cloud 버전에 포함되어 있나요? 버전에 포함된 클라우드 출시 버전을 보려면 버전 출시 노트를 참조하세요. 또한 버전 번호 지정 정보에서 출시 번호를 비교하여 확인할 수 있는 방법을 알아보세요.

질문 또는 문제: 도움 받기

출시 알림: http://status.apigee.com으로 이동하여 업데이트 구독을 클릭합니다.

출시 노트 홈페이지

지원 중단 및 중단

다음 기능은 지원 중단되거나 지원 중단됩니다. 자세한 내용은 Apigee 지원 중단 정책을 참조하세요.

문제 ID 구성요소 이름 설명
74622499 API 런타임

conf_http_HTTPClient.disable.url.hostname.validation 속성 삭제

호스트 이름 유효성 검사를 중지하는 이 속성은 중복되며 다음 클라우드 출시 버전에서 삭제될 예정입니다.

새로운 기능 및 업데이트

다음은 이번 출시의 새로운 기능과 업데이트입니다.

문제 ID 구성요소 이름 설명
71861442 관리 서버

프록시 번들 가져오기/업데이트 최적화

Edge가 배포 시 API 프록시 번들에 대해 더 강력한 유효성 검사를 수행합니다. 이 업데이트를 통해 2명 이상의 사용자가 동시에 같은 번들을 가져올 때 배포 실패와 번들 손상을 줄이면서 더 빠르게 배포할 수 있습니다. 다음은 주목할 만한 변경사항 및 동작입니다.

  • 각 번들에는 /apiproxy의 파일 시스템 루트가 있어야 합니다.
  • Edge에서 더 이상 API 프록시 번들의 리소스 폴더에 있는 경로를 무시하려고 시도하지 않습니다. 예를 들어 Edge는 더 이상 .git 또는 .svn 디렉터리를 무시하지 않습니다.
  • 번들에 2개 이상의 API 프록시 XML 구성 파일의 잘못된 구성이 포함된 경우 (예: apiproxy/proxy1.xml 및 apiproxy/proxy2.xml) 어떤 구성이 API 프록시에 사용되는지 보장할 수 없습니다.
68943054 API 런타임

상태 점검에서 Apigee DNS 캐시 사용

65738755 Turbo (호스팅된 타겟)

HT 배포 API 실패에 대한 MGMT의 오류 메시지 개선

64845308 Turbo (호스팅된 타겟)

베타 이후 새 조직에 Trireme 사용 중지

버그 수정됨

다음은 이번 출시 버전에서 수정된 버그입니다. 이 목록은 주로 지원 티켓이 수정되었는지 확인하는 사용자를 위한 것입니다. 모든 사용자에게 자세한 정보를 제공하기 위한 것은 아닙니다.

문제 ID 구성요소 이름 설명
74056492 API 런타임

실제 DNS 항목이 변경되지 않는 한 목록에서 모든 IP가 삭제된 후에는 DNS 새로고침이 수행되지 않습니다.

74000624 Turbo (호스팅된 타겟)

Node.js Trireme 다시 시작 로직의 기본 구성 값 수정

73496048 API 런타임

만료 설정에 빈 값이 포함된 태그가 있는 경우 캐시 리소스 정의의 TTL이 CPS 조직에 적용되지 않음

73347561 관리 서버

registration.ServerDoesNotExist API 프록시를 배포하는 오류 시나리오

73254073 관리 서버

제한되지 않은 경우 조직 관리자 권한에 가상 관련 리소스가 나열되면 안 됩니다.

73164241 관리 서버

SecureStoreNotFound 및 StoreItemNotFound가 5XX 대신 404로 발생해야 함

73016051 API 런타임

proxy.xml 파일에 이중 슬래시가 있는 경우 프록시 가져오기에 실패함

72990985 관리 서버

관리 API에서 반환된 개발자 목록이 잘못됨

72951198 Turbo (호스팅된 타겟)

배포 중 MP의 HTTP 시간 제한 -> 터보 (호스팅된 대상)

72806072 API 런타임

핵심 지속성 서비스 (CPS)의 \'캘린더\'에 할당량 정책 시작 시간이 적용되지 않습니다.

할당량 정책에서 calendar 할당량 유형을 구성할 때 StartTime 요소를 사용하면 할당량이 API 호출 계산을 시작할 특정 날짜와 시간을 정의할 수 있습니다. 시작 시간은 할당량이 재설정되는 빈도를 결정하는 IntervalTimeUnit 설정에도 영향을 줍니다. CPS를 사용하는 조직에서 StartTime가 무시되고, 지정된 시간이 아니라 정각에 할당량이 시작/재설정되었습니다.

이 출시 버전에서 할당량 정책은 CPS를 사용하는 조직의 StartTime를 고려합니다.

71680710 Turbo (호스팅된 타겟)

소스 해시가 일치하지만 이전 빌드가 실패한 경우 Edge가 새 빌드를 만들어야 합니다.

69284606 API 런타임

\'Content-encoded\' 헤더가 요청 흐름에서 누락됨

68203882 API 런타임

프록시 배포 취소가 간헐적으로 발생하는 문제

67785822 API 런타임

마스크 구성이 trace에서 민감한 정보를 숨기지 않음